Andrew & Kirsten London

The Andrew London Duo features songwriter and raconteur Andrew London performing a mix of new and classic original songs. His musical partner Kirsten London will accompany him on bass guitar and vocals, and perform her own solo material. Together, they create an energetic performance filled with songs inspired by themes of confrontation, frustration, provocation, and mild inconvenience.

We’re looking forward to having them perform at Acoustic Routes playing “folky country swingy Kiwiana” in their inimitable way!

Hill-start

Hill-start is the musical collaboration of Porirua couple Jo Moir (Hobnail) and Simon Harding (Obediah). Simon (vocals, guitar & mandola) and Jo (vocals & fiddle) have been singing together since they fatefully met at the Plimmerton Open Mic 7 years ago. 

The Hillstart sound features Simon’s authentic Americana-tinged vocals, and Jo’s weaving fiddle lines and blended harmonies. They play simple songs that pack a punch, following the old maxim of “three chords and the truth”. Simon & Jo craft their own versions of songs from favourite artists including Jason Isbell, Shane Nicholson and Gram Parsons, with the odd original song sneaking its way into the set.

In recent times, Simon and Jo have been enjoying the challenge of playing more often outside of their own living room, with warmly received performances at Winterlude, Mainly Acoustic and Ohau House Concerts. 

Hill-start brings you songs of heartache, love, and other nonsense.
